Abstract

A method and system of provisioning a set-top box (STB) with a STB provisioning system are provided which include storing STB profile information in a provisioning datastore, receiving a customer order at a service provisioning system, notifying a billing system of the customer order, and notifying a conditional access system of the customer order. The method and system further include storing information from the customer order in a provisioning datastore, notifying a video device manager about the STB, and delivering a cable operator configuration message from the video device manager to the STB, the configuration message being based on information from the provisioning datastore, thereby provisioning the STB without essential involvement of the conditional access system.

Claims

exact text as granted — not AI-modified
1 . A method comprising:
 receiving, by a computing device, a service request for a first network device of a plurality of network devices, wherein the service request comprises a device identifier of the first network device; and   sending, by the computing device and to the plurality of network devices, a plurality of configuration messages comprising the device identifier, wherein at least one of the plurality of configuration messages is identifiable by the first network device based on the device identifier in the at least one of the plurality of configuration messages.   
     
     
         2 . The method of  claim 1 , further comprising:
 receiving, by the computing device, device certification information relating to the first network device; and   verifying, by the computing device and based on the device certification information, that the first network device is a certified device.   
     
     
         3 . The method of  claim 1 , wherein at least one of the service request or the plurality of configuration messages comprises an Extensible Markup Language (XML)-formatted document. 
     
     
         4 . The method of  claim 1 , wherein the receiving the service request for the first network device comprises receiving the service request from a web portal. 
     
     
         5 . The method of  claim 1 , wherein the plurality of configuration messages comprise information signaling the first network device to enable an Ethernet data port of the first network device. 
     
     
         6 . The method of  claim 1 , wherein the plurality of configuration messages further comprise a state code and a county code. 
     
     
         7 . The method of  claim 1 , wherein the device identifier comprises at least one of:
 a device serial number associated the first network device; or   a media access control (MAC) address associated with the first network device.   
     
     
         8 . The method of  claim 1 , wherein sending the plurality of configuration messages comprises sending the plurality of configuration messages via a Data Over Cable Service Interface Specification Set-top Gateway (DSG) Broadcast Tunnel. 
     
     
         9 . The method of  claim 1 , wherein sending the plurality of configuration messages comprises sending the plurality of configuration messages via uni-directional multicast messaging.
